Credit Financier Invest vs Westpac - Headquarters And Year Of Founding
Credit Financier Invest was founded in 2015 and has its headquaters in Cyprus.
Westpac was founded in 2008 and has its head office in Austrailia.

Credit Financier Invest vs Westpac - Regulation And Licencing In More Detail
Credit Financier Invest is regulated by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A), Capital Market Authority (CMA), Financial Services Commission (FSC Vanuatu), Financial Services Authority (FSA Seychelles), Financial Services Commission (FSC Mauritius) and Jordan Securities Commission (JSC).
Westpac is regulated by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), Prudential Regulation Authority (PRA).

Compare Credit Financier Invest vs Westpac Commission And Fees
Credit Financier Invest and Westpac are online broker platforms, and most online brokerages charge lower fees than traditional brokerages tend to charge. The reason for this is that the companies of online trading platforms are scaled much better. In other words, an online broker is not necessarily influenced by the amount of clients they have.
However, this does not necessarily mean that online brokers do not charge any fees. They charge prices of varying rates for various services to earn money. There are primarily 3 different types of penalties for this purpose.
The first sort of charges to keep an eye out for are trading fees. Whenever you make a genuine trade, like purchasing a stock or an ETF, you're charged trading fees. In these cases, you're paying a spread, funding speed, or a commission. The sorts of trading charges and the rates differ from broker to broker.
Commissions can be fixed or determined by the traded quantity. On the other hand, a spread refers to the gap between the buying and selling price. Funding or overnight prices are people who are billed when you maintain a leveraged position for more than a day.
Apart from trading charges, online agents also charge non-trading fees. These are determined by the activities you undertake in your account. They're billed for operations like depositing cash, not trading for lengthy periods, or withdrawals.
